Torres [SectionName] => Business [SectionUrl] => business [URL] => ) [8] => Array ( [ArticleID] => 333236 [Title] => BancNet transactions up [Summary] => ATM network operator BancNet has experienced a total of over 123 million total transactions for the year 2005, the highest in the history of the 28-member bank consortium.

Cash withdrawals constituted almost half of the transactions at 60 million, followed by balance inquiry at 40 million transactions and the rest is accounted for by bills payment and shopping transactions. The network registered a high 98-percent completion rate for all transactions.
[DatePublished] => 2006-04-25 00:00:00 [ColumnID] => 133272 [Focus] => 0 [AuthorID] => [AuthorName] => [SectionName] => Banking [SectionUrl] => banking [URL] => ) [9] => Array ( [ArticleID] => 286284 [Title] => RP’s three ATM networks to link up starting August [Summary] => Starting this August, all holders of automatic teller machine (ATM) cards can transact business through any of the three networks: BancNet, ExpressNet and Mega-Link.

BancNet and ExpressNet signed yesterday an interconnection agreement that will link up the networks of both operators. And since both are connected to MegaLink, then all three will be completely interconnected.

"This is a historic moment for the banking sector, the banking public, and the three operators" said incoming Finance Secretary Margarito B. Teves.
